ユーザーエージェント解析
User-Agent文字列を解析し、ブラウザ、OS、デバイス、エンジン情報を抽出します。
User-Agent文字列とは何ですか?
User-Agent文字列は、ブラウザがWebサーバーに自身を識別するために送信するHTTPヘッダーです。ブラウザ名、バージョン、オペレーティングシステム、デバイスタイプ、レンダリングエンジンなどの情報が含まれています。
なぜ異なるブラウザのUA文字列が似ているのですか?
ほとんどの最新ブラウザは類似のエンジン(Chromium/Blink)に基づいており、Webサイトが適切なコンテンツを提供できるようにUA文字列に互換性トークンを含めているため、似たような文字列になります。
User-Agent文字列は偽装できますか?
はい、User-Agent文字列は簡単に変更または偽装できます。ブラウザにはUA偽装機能が組み込まれているか拡張機能で利用できるため、セキュリティ目的でUAベースの検出に頼るべきではありません。
UA-CH(User-Agent Client Hints)とは何ですか?
UA-CHは従来のUser-Agent文字列に代わる最新の仕組みです。構造化されたプライバシー保護ヘッダーを提供し、サーバーに必要な情報のみを提供することで、受動的なフィンガープリント追跡を減らします。